What is Interventional Radiology?

Interventional Radiology is a specialized medical field where doctors use imaging guidance to perform procedures through tiny incisions. These procedures are highly targeted and designed to treat the problem at its source without affecting surrounding tissues.

The key advantage of Interventional Radiology Treatment Without Surgery is its ability to deliver effective results with minimal discomfort and downtime. It combines technology and expertise to provide personalized treatment for each patient.


Common Problems Treated with Interventional Radiology

1. Thyroid Nodules

Non-cancerous growths in the thyroid gland can cause swelling and discomfort. Treatments like radiofrequency ablation and laser ablation help shrink nodules without surgery.

2. Varicose Veins

Swollen and twisted veins in the legs can lead to pain and cosmetic concerns. IR techniques like endovenous laser therapy effectively close damaged veins.

3. Liver Tumors

Both cancerous and non-cancerous liver tumors can be treated using minimally invasive techniques such as embolization and ablation.

4. Uterine Fibroids

Women suffering from fibroids can benefit from uterine artery embolization, a non-surgical treatment that shrinks fibroids and relieves symptoms.

5. Prostate Enlargement

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H) can be treated using prostate artery embolization, avoiding major surgery.

Types of Interventional Radiology Treatments

1. Ablation Therapy

Ablation uses heat, cold, or chemicals to destroy abnormal tissue. It is commonly used for thyroid nodules, tumors, and varicose veins.

2. Embolization

This procedure blocks blood flow to abnormal tissues such as tumors or fibroids, causing them to shrink.

3. Angioplasty and Stenting

Used to open blocked blood vessels and improve blood circulation.

4. Drainage Procedures

Used to remove fluid collections or abscesses from the body.


How the Treatment Works

Interventional Radiology procedures are performed using image guidance. A small catheter or needle is inserted through a tiny incision, usually under local anesthesia. The doctor then guides the instrument to the target area and performs the treatment.

Because the procedure is highly precise, it reduces damage to surrounding tissues and ensures faster recovery. Most patients can return to normal activities within a short period.

Recovery and Aftercare

Recovery after IR procedures is usually quick. Patients may experience mild discomfort, which resolves within a few days. Doctors provide simple aftercare instructions, and most individuals can resume daily activities within 24 to 48 hours.

Regular follow-ups ensure that the treatment is successful and the condition is properly managed.

1. Is Interventional Radiology Treatment painful?

No, most procedures are performed under local anesthesia and involve minimal discomfort.

2. How long does the procedure take?

Most treatments are completed within 30 minutes to 2 hours, depending on the condition.

3. Is hospitalization required?

Many procedures are done on a day-care basis, allowing patients to go home the same day.

4. Are there any risks?

Risks are minimal compared to traditional surgery, but your doctor will explain any potential complications.

5. Who performs Interventional Radiology procedures?

These procedures are performed by specially trained interventional radiologists.
